Google Analytics 1.1

Does Google Analytics work with WordPress 5.7 and PHP 7.4.8? A smoke test was performed on .

Summary

Errors
3PHP notices
1JavaScript exceptions
All test pages loaded successfully
No resource errors
Performance

Memory usage: 12.86 KiB
The average PHP memory usage increased by this amount after activating by the plugin.

Page speed impact: insignificant.
The plugin didn't make the site noticeably slower.
